About 9 Dalton Terrace
9 Dalton Terrace is a mid-terrace house in Keighley (BD21 4AT). It has a recorded floor area of 105 m² (around 1130 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(July 2025) shows a C (score 71). When first surveyed in April 2012 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or and ro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 81).
